文章 2024-07-08 来自:开发者社区

「AIGC」Python实现tokens算法

本文主要介绍通过python实现tokens统计,避免重复调用openai等官方api,开源节流。 一、设计思路 初始化tokenizer 使用tokenizer将文本转换为tokens 计算token的数量 二、业务场景 2.1 首次加载依赖 2.2 执行业务逻辑 三、核心代码 from transformers import AutoTokenizer i...

「AIGC」Python实现tokens算法
文章 2024-04-24 来自:开发者社区

[AIGC] Python列表([])和字典({})常用API介绍

Python的列表(list)和字典(dict)是两种常用的数据结构,在编程任务中经常会使用到。下面为你介绍一下他们的常用API。 1. Python列表(List)操作 1.1 添加元素:append() ...

[AIGC] Python列表([])和字典({})常用API介绍
文章 2024-04-24 来自:开发者社区

[AIGC] Python字符串常用API介绍

1. 字符串长度: len() len()函数用来返回字符串的长度。 s = "Hello World" print(len(s)) # 输出: 11 ...

文章 2024-04-24 来自:开发者社区

[AIGC] 使用Python刷LeetCode:常用API及技巧指南

在刷LeetCode题目时,Python提供了一些非常实用的内建函数和语法特性,理解和掌握这些API不仅可以帮助我们提高解题效率,而且有助于我们编写出更加优雅、易读的代码。在本文中,我们将介绍一些在解决LeetCode问题时常用的Python API。 1. 列表/迭代器操作 Python提供了一系列用于处理列表和其他迭代器的函数,例如map(), filter(), ...

文章 2024-04-24 来自:开发者社区

[AIGC] 分布式锁及其实现方式详解与Python代码示例

当你处理分布式系统的并发问题时,你可能需要使用一把全局性的锁来确保在多个进程或线程间顺序执行一些任务。这就是"分布式锁"的概念。在本文中,我们将详细介绍并演示如何在MySQL、Redis以及ZooKeeper中实现分布式锁,并使用Python来提供示例代码。 什么是分布式锁? 在简单的理解中, 分布式锁就是一个能在分布式系统中多个节点间同步的锁。分布式锁的功能就像传统的单节点锁一...

文章 2023-10-07 来自:开发者社区

AIGC革新,将文字或者LOGO融入AI视频基于PIKA-labs(Python3.10)

很多平台都会禁止用户使用带有网址或者二维码的头像以及文章配图,这样可以有效的防止用户的一些“导流”行为。当然,头像、文章或者视频现在都是AI来审,毕竟现在人工的成本实在太高,但是如果我们把文字元素直接融入图像或者视频之中,如此一来,AI也会很难识别出一些“导流”的元素。 本次我们依靠PIKA-labs平台,无需本地环境,直接简单粗暴输出带有文字元素的光影视频效果,基于Python3.10。 ...

AIGC革新,将文字或者LOGO融入AI视频基于PIKA-labs(Python3.10)
问答 2023-07-04 来自:开发者社区

AIGC训练营sd 启动加了 python -u webui.py --页面就编程英文的了!?

问题1:AIGC训练营sd 启动加了 python -u webui.py --listen --port 7860 --gradio-auth admin:admin 页面就编程英文的了 还有就没有 Stable Diffusion 模型(ckpt) 这个加载也没了 问题2: 原来 就是 默认的 Entrypoint /CMD

文章 2023-05-17 来自:开发者社区

AIGC背后的技术分析 | K均值聚类算法Python实现

01、算法说明K均值聚类算法是一种简单的迭代型聚类算法,采用距离作为相似性指标,从而发现给定数据集中的K个类,且每个类有一个聚类中心,即质心,每个类的质心是根据类中所有值的均值得到。对于给定的一个包含n个d维数据点的数据集X以及要分得的类别K,选取欧式距离作为相似度指标。聚类目标是使得各类的聚类平方和最小,即最小化:K-means是一个反复迭代的过程,算法分为四个步骤:(1)选取数据空间中的K个....

AIGC背后的技术分析 | K均值聚类算法Python实现

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

{"cardStyle":"productCardStyle","productCode":"aliyun","productCardInfo":{"productTitle":"创意加速器:AI 绘画创作","productDescription":"利用通义万相AIGC在Web服务中实现图像生成,包括文本到图像、涂鸦转换、人像风格重塑以及人物写真创建等功能,加快创作流程,提高创意效率。","productContentLink":"https://www.aliyun.com/solution/tech-solution/tongyi-wanxiang","isDisplayProductIcon":true,"productButton1":{"productButtonText":"方案详情","productButtonLink":"https://www.aliyun.com/solution/tech-solution/tongyi-wanxiang"},"productButton2":{"productButtonText":"一键部署","productButtonLink":"https://help.aliyun.com/document_detail/2788326.html"},"productButton3":{"productButtonText":"查看更多技术解决方案","productButtonLink":"https://www.aliyun.com/solution/tech-solution/"},"productPromotionInfoBlock":[{"$id":"0","productPromotionGroupingTitle":"解决方案推荐","productPromotionInfoFirstText":"向量检索与通义千问搭建专属问答服务","productPromotionInfoFirstLink":"https://www.aliyun.com/solution/tech-solution/dashvector","productPromotionInfoSecondText":"通义千问和LangChain搭建对话模型","productPromotionInfoSecondLink":"https://www.aliyun.com/solution/tech-solution/tongyi-langchain"}],"isOfficialLogo":false},"activityCardInfo":{"activityTitle":"","activityDescription":"","cardContentBackgroundMode":"LightMode","activityContentBackgroundImageLink":"","activityCardBottomInfoSelect":"activityPromotionInfoBlock"}}